Since I last wrote to you we have completed two more Winter League Rounds, one for the Electric competition and one for the Thermal.

 

The 4th Round Electric event was held on 5th February in quite good conditions.  David Taylor won both the 400 Class and the Open Class competitions.  David Ward was 2nd in the 400 Class and I managed 2nd in the Open Class.

 

The 4th Round of the Thermal event was held on Sunday19th February which was pretty remarkable because it poured with rain for most of the previous day and started raining again just before we finished our final flights.  We were treated to a flying master class by Keith Fisher who flew maximum slot times all morning and also managed 140 landing bonus points out of a maximum 150.  Bob Hope came home in 2nd place.

On a more general note, the dry winter had allowed us to start parking on the grass within the upper field at Leigh Park Farm.  Please be aware that the recent heavy rain has turned this into a mud trap again, so restrict your parking to the hard standing for the time being.
